8.3. PRODUCT BLASTING
The following is purely indicative. The responsibility for blasting processes lies solely with the user of the
equipment, who must comply with the local regulations and Good Practice Manuals (GHP) applicable by
him/her. The Manufacturer is not liable for damage to property or persons.
In application of ISO 22042, the Manufacturer guarantees:
A positive blast from 65°C to + 10°C within 120 min
A negative blast from 65°C to - 18°C within 270 min
with the load determined in the Energy Consumption Declaration document available on the institutional
website.
At the end of the positive blasting phase, there is an automatic switch to storage at a temperature of 0°C to
+3°C, and “AUX” is displayed flashing.
At the end of the negative blasting phase, there is an automatic switch to storage at a temperature of -22°C
to -25°C, and “AUX” is displayed flashing.
Do not open the door of the equipment during the blasting cycle.
8.3.1. TEMPERATURE MEASUREMENT
When product thickness permits, use the core temperature probe to find out the exact
temperature reached at the core of the product.
Do not interrupt the blasting cycle before the temperature of +3°C in positive process
and -18°C in negative process has been reached.
